The law in Turkey works in mysterious ways Muslim lawyer sues over Inter Milan 'Crusaders' kit A Turkish lawyer is taking legal action against Inter Milan, the Italian football team, for wearing a strip with Crusader-style red crosses that he alleges is offensive to Muslim sensibilities. Baris Kaska, a lawyer in Izmir who specialises in European law, said that he had lodged a complaint in a local court against Inter Milan, which last month played the Istanbul team Fenerbahce in a Champions League match at the San Siro stadium in Milan. The Inter players wore a new strip - a white shirt with a giant red cross on it - marking the club's centenary. Mr Kaska said he was not only seeking damages but was also appealing to Uefa to annul the match, which Inter won 3-0. That cross only brings one thing to mind - the symbol of the Templar Knights, he said. It made me think immediately of the bloody days of the past. While I was watching the game I felt profound grief in my soul. Mr Kaska told the Spanish newspaper La Vanguardia that the cross symbolised Western racist superiority over Islam. http://www.timesonline.co.uk/tol/new...cle3035438.ece

And their academics remind me a lot of the kind you find in Fyrom Belgians are Turks, says Turk academic The Belgian people are descended from a part of the Oğuz Turks tribe who settled in the region thousands of years ago, said the head of Gaziantep University's Department of Medical Biology yesterday. In a move that is destined to bring Belgians and Turks together as brothers, Professor Ahmet Arslan said that when the Seluk part of the Oğuz tribe formed a state in Central Asia, their capital was called Genk, having the same name as the city of Genk in Belgium. He also said the symbol of Genk Municipality was a double headed eagle, and added as his conclusive proof, In the Seluk tribe, the same symbol was used. One head symbolized Interior Oğuz while the other Exterior Oğuz. Referring to the city of Genk in Belgium, Arslan said: There are many dark haired, light skinned people there. This is the basic characteristic of the Oğuz tribe. Arslan said Kurds were also a branch of the Oğuz Tribe. I think the Kazıkurtları seen as part of the Oğuz tribe are linked to Kurds. Kurds appear to be from the Exterior Oğuz, said the academic.The molecular genetic studies the department had conducted showed the main migration route from Central Asia followed the north west and west of the Caucasus Mountains, Arslan said. He said there were close blood ties between Europeans and Turks as a result of these tribal migrations. http://www.turkishdailynews.com.tr/article...sid=93059</a
